Learn how easy it is to sync an existing GitHub or Google Code repo to a SourceForge project! See Demo

Close

Features-Of-VM

Raizo62

Be careful : several services (isc-dhcp-server, bind9, samba, ...) are downloaded but not installed. You must install them for use them (aptitude install/apt-get install), but you don't need access to Internet for that.


Generic Networking

  • Physical Layer
    • Ethernet physical layer (kernel level support)
  • Data Link Layer
    • 802.1D bridging and Spanning Tree Protocol (brctl)
    • 802.1Q VLAN tagging (vconfig)
    • PPP
  • Label Switching
    • MPLS label based forwarding
    • Manipulation of label stacks
    • Distribution of labels via LDP
  • Network Layer
    • ARP and RARP address resolution (kernel level support)
    • ICMP control messages (ping, traceroute)
    • IPv4 and IPv6 routing (kernel level support)
  • Transport Layer
    • TCP (kernel level support)
    • UDP (kernel level support)
  • Application Layer
    • DHCP autoconfiguration
    • DNS, both server side (bind) and client side (host, dig)
    • E-mail transfer via SMTP, POP, IMAP (exim)
    • FTP and TFTP, both server side (proftpd, tftpd-hpa) and client side (ftp, tftp)
    • HTTP and HTTPS (apache)
    • NFS
    • mysql
    • Telnet
    • Samba
    • Snmp
    • SSH
    • Web proxying (squid/squidguard)

Routing

  • Label Switching (MPLS)
  • Routing Protocols : quagga
    • BGP
    • OSPF
    • RIP
    • Load balancing by equal cost multipath
  • link-local advertisements of IPv6 router addresses and IPv6 routing prefixes(radvd)
  • Virtual Router Redundancy Protocol (vrrpd)
  • Multicast
    • Tools : msend/mreceiv
    • PIM-SM multicast

Security Tools

  • IPsec transport and tunnel mode, ESP and AH
  • IKE (strongswan)
  • Intrusion Detection Systems (snort)
  • RADIUS (freeradius)

Packet Manipulation

  • Encapsulation
    • GRE tunnels
    • MPLS tunnels
  • Packet Capturing and Dissection
    • Ettercap
    • Ssldump
    • Tcpdump
    • Tcpreen
    • Tethereal
  • Packet Filtering
    • Packet filtering and mangling with the netfilter framework (including NAT)
  • Packet Forging
    • Dsniff
    • Scapy
    • Sendip
    • Tcpreplay

Miscellaneous

  • Scripting Languages
    • Awk
    • Bash
    • Expect
    • Python